Academic Programs

Distribution of degrees awarded by academic field:

Visual & Performing Arts 62.5%
Business & Marketing 10.4%
English Language & Literature 6.3%
Communication & Journalism 4.2%

Tuition & Financial Aid
In-State Tuition: $5,801
Out-of-State Tuition: $5,801
Average Net Price After Financial Aid: $12,322/year
This is the average amount students actually pay after grants and scholarships
